What Is a Resume Building Workshop?
A resume building workshop is a structured training session designed to help individuals create, improve, or refine their resumes. These workshops are typically led by career coaches, HR professionals, or recruiters who understand what employers are looking for.
Main Objectives
- Teach resume structure and formatting
- Help identify key achievements
- Improve writing and clarity
- Prepare resumes for ATS systems
Participants often work on their resumes in real time, receiving feedback and suggestions. Workshops may be conducted online or in person, and they often include templates, examples, and exercises.
| Workshop Type | Description | Best For |
|---|---|---|
| Beginner | Basic resume structure and tips | Students, graduates |
| Advanced | Optimization and ATS strategies | Professionals |
| Industry-specific | Tailored advice for a field | Specialists |
Always bring your current resume to a workshop. Real-time editing leads to faster and more effective improvements.

Step-by-Step Resume Creation Process
Creating a resume during a workshop typically follows a structured process that ensures completeness and quality.
Step 1: Choose a Format
Depending on your experience, you may use a chronological or functional format. See this functional resume example for guidance.
Step 2: Write a Strong Summary
Your summary should highlight your key strengths and career goals.
Step 3: Add Experience
- Focus on achievements
- Use metrics where possible
Step 4: Highlight Skills
Use relevant keywords to pass ATS filters. Explore resume highlights examples.
| Section | What to Include |
|---|---|
| Summary | Career overview |
| Experience | Achievements, responsibilities |
| Skills | Technical and soft skills |
Use numbers to demonstrate impact (e.g., “increased sales by 30%”).
Resume Formats and When to Use Them
Choosing the right format is critical for presenting your experience effectively.
Types of Resume Formats
| Format | Best For | Advantages |
|---|---|---|
| Chronological | Experienced professionals | Clear career progression |
| Functional | Career changers | Focus on skills |
| Combination | Mixed experience | Balanced approach |
Choosing a format that hides important experience can confuse recruiters.

Practical Tips for Writing a Powerful Resume
A resume workshop provides actionable strategies to enhance your document.
Top 5 Practical Tips
- Use bullet points for readability
- Keep your resume to 1–2 pages
- Customize for each job
- Use keywords from job descriptions
- Proofread carefully

Common Beginner Mistakes to Avoid
Listing responsibilities instead of achievements.
Using outdated or unprofessional email addresses.
Overloading the resume with unnecessary information.
Avoiding these mistakes can significantly improve your chances of getting interviews.
Expert Advice to Boost Your Resume
Tailor your resume for each application—this is one of the most effective strategies.
Focus on results, not tasks. Employers care about impact.
Use industry-specific keywords to pass ATS filters.

FAQ
1. What is the main benefit of a resume workshop?
It provides expert guidance and hands-on practice to create a strong resume.
2. How long does a workshop take?
Typically 1–3 hours, depending on depth and format.
3. Are workshops suitable for beginners?
Yes, many are designed specifically for entry-level candidates.
4. Can I use one resume for all jobs?
No, customization is essential for success.
5. Do workshops include cover letter training?
Often yes, including formatting and writing tips.
6. What should I bring to a workshop?
Your current resume, job descriptions, and notes on achievements.
7. Are online workshops effective?
Yes, they offer flexibility and access to global experts.
8. Can professionals benefit from workshops?
Absolutely—especially for career advancement or transitions.
